The label for Think Sport for Kids sunscreen features SPF 30 with the active ingredient zinc oxide 20%. It is a broad-spectrum, water-resistant (80 minutes) body and face sunscreen. The net weight is 18.4 grams (0.64 oz). The product is labeled as "The Standard For Safe Sunscreen" and is produced by Private Label Select Ltd CO.*

Directions and sun protection measures text panel from Think Sport for Kids sunscreen by Private Label Select Ltd CO. The panel provides instructions to apply sunscreen 15 minutes before sun exposure, reapply after swimming or sweating, towel drying, and at least every 2 hours. It also advises sun protection measures including limiting time in the sun from 10 a.m. to 2 p.m., wearing protective clothing, and consulting a doctor for children under 6 months.*

The image shows a list of inactive ingredients under the heading 'Inactive ingredients: Skin Deep Ratings Subject to Change.' It includes sunflower seed oil, coconut oil, beeswax, candelilla wax, castor oil, carnauba wax, shea butter, cocoa seed butter, tocopherol, aloe leaf juice, papaya fruit extract, and lychee extract.*

A warnings panel for Think Sport for Kids by Private Label Select Ltd CO. It instructs that the product is for external use only, should not be used on damaged or broken skin, advises keeping it out of eyes with rinsing instructions, and recommends stopping use and consulting a doctor if a rash occurs. It also warns to keep the product out of reach of children and to seek medical help or contact Poison Control if swallowed.*
